I make loads of different flavoured pastes. Some are simple and others have taken years to perfect. You wont go far wrong with grinding some of the boilies you are using and adding an egg to make a paste. You can add any sort of flavourings and oils you wish. A good off the shelf paste is John Baker Frost and Flood.
